WebConfounding bias is the result of having confounding variables in your model. It has a direction, depending on if it over- or underestimates the effects of your model: Positive confounding is when the observed association is biased away from the null. WebMar 6, 2024 · A confounding variable is an unmeasured third variable that influences, or “confounds,” the relationship between an independent and a dependent variable by … WebOrder Effects Definition. Order effects refer to differences in research participants’ responses that result from the order (e.g., first, second, third) in which the experimental materials are presented to them.
